How shilling’s woes affect you

>Before July last year, a barrel of oil that is trading at $50 would have cost a local oil importer Sh82, 500 at an exchange rate of 1,650 against the US dollar.  Barely six months later, the same barrel costs a Tanzanian importer Sh93, 000—an extra Sh11, 500—thanks to the tumbling local currency against the US dollar.
